How Do I Buy Bitcoin and Store It Securely?

Buy Bitcoin and Store It Securely

You may have heard about Bitcoin on the news or from a friend and want to invest in it. To purchase Bitcoin, you need a cryptocurrency exchange account and a secure connection to the Internet. You also need a digital wallet outside the exchange account for safe storage of your investment.

Credit cards

Buying Bitcoin with credit cards is an option that gives you the freedom to invest in cryptocurrency without being tied to any exchanges. However, it comes with some unique considerations and risks. For this reason, it’s important to understand the process before you buy Bitcoin with your credit card.

First, find an exchange that accepts your card and meets know-your-customer (KYC) requirements. Once you’ve found an exchange, enter your card information and double-check it to ensure that it is correct. Next, select the amount of BTC you want to buy. Finally, review your transaction details and fees before completing the purchase.

Once you’ve bought your Bitcoin, you can store it in a wallet that will protect it against theft and fraud. The most secure option is a hardware wallet, which can be securely air-gapped to prevent hackers from accessing your funds. You can also use a software wallet, such as Exodus or Mycelium. However, these options are not as safe as a hardware wallet, which requires that you physically connect the device to a computer or laptop to transfer your coins.

You can also buy cryptocurrencies directly from other people, using P2P marketplaces like Paxful. These sites allow you to trade directly with individuals, eliminating the middleman and providing more privacy. The best P2P marketplaces are those that offer both fiat and crypto payment methods, allowing you to choose the method that suits you best.

How Do I Buy Bitcoin and Store It Securely?

Once you’ve purchased your Bitcoin, it’s important to store it securely. There are a few different ways to do this, but the most secure method is to use a hardware wallet. These devices are essentially small computers that don’t connect to the Internet and are very hard to hack. Some even have built-in encryption. Ideally, you’ll want to buy your own hardware wallet directly from the manufacturer, not from Amazon or eBay, and make sure that it comes with a “seed phrase” or recovery code (usually a 12-24 word sequence) that you can later use to restore your wallet in case of theft.

In addition, you should enable two-factor authentication (2FA) on your accounts to help protect against phishing and malware attacks. Finally, ensure that your computer and any device you’re using for cryptocurrency transactions has the latest security patches and antivirus software. Finally, always back up your wallet files regularly to a remote location.

Wallets

Cryptocurrency is a volatile asset, so it’s important to keep your assets secure. A good wallet will incorporate security steps to prevent hackers and scammers from stealing your digital assets. It will also allow you to monitor your balance and transfer them freely. Moreover, you should choose a wallet with two-factor authentication to make it harder for attackers to access your assets.

There are a number of different ways to store your cryptocurrency, including software wallets (also known as hot wallets), specialized hardware wallets, and custodial wallets (which leave your cryptocurrency in the hands of a company such as a crypto exchange). A non-custodial wallet puts you in complete control of your crypto. However, it’s important to understand that this type of wallet doesn’t offer the same level of protection as money in a bank account or investments made through a stockbroker.

A non-custodial wallet can be accessed by a unique password that only you know. This password is typically a 12- or 24-word phrase that’s generated when you create your wallet. It’s important to write down these phrases and keep them safe. If you don’t, someone else will have full access to your wallet and can steal your crypto.
